The Stylist engages guests, consults on hair care needs, recommends products and services, and supports the Experience Manager and Assistant Services Manager through performance, people, and process focus. PRINCIPA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
Perform hair services including design, cuts, color, texture, treatments, styling, updos, perms, blowouts, keratin treatments, extensions, makeup applications, and ear piercing (where applicable). Meet or exceed a sales goal of $800 average weekly sales and meet productivity goals for hair services through exceptional guest service. Demonstrate business acumen and identify growth opportunities. Perform product demonstrations to drive sales and enhance the guest experience. Support in‑store events, promotions, and marketing initiatives that deliver an unrivaled guest experience. Stay informed about industry trends, products, and services and apply knowledge to better serve guests. Maintain prompt, regular attendance. EMPLOYEE PEOPLE & PROCESS
Develop guest relationships through consultations and appropriate retail and service recommendations. Deliver high standards of customer service and salon image. Serve walk‑in guests promptly and efficiently. Partner with skin therapists and retail team to provide a total‑store and well‑rounded guest experience. Foster professional relationships that support exceptional guest service. Share benefits of the guest loyalty program, including credit and the Ulta Beauty app. Attend mandatory trainings and meetings for continuous professional development. Ensure compliance with Ulta Beauty policies, procedures, and standards. Follow all safety, sanitation, and infection control procedures before, during, and after services. Follow established service protocols for a consistent guest experience. Utilize booking and clientele systems to schedule return services and events. Communicate supply needs to the Experience Manager to ensure guest readiness. Maintain excellent store operational standards, including salon, salesfloor, restrooms, backroom, break area, and any assigned area. Adhere to the Ulta Beauty dress code. Protect company assets by following loss prevention best practices. Execute other operational tasks as directed. JOB QUALIFICATIONS
Cosmetology license. Previous relevant salon experience preferred. Proficiency with latest salon techniques for haircutting, haircolor, lightening, styling, texture, treatment, extensions, makeup, and ear piercing services. Proficiency with use of equipment and chemicals needed for technical work. Proficiency to recommend and sell pro hair care and makeup products. Developed communication skills. Ability to work independently and as part of a team. Ability to build and maintain strong customer relationships and client base. SPECIAL POSITION REQUIREMENTS
Work a flexible schedule that includes days, evenings, weekends, and holidays. WORKING CONDITIONS
Frequent mobility during shift. Continuous lifting and/or moving up to 10 lbs during shift. Frequent stooping, kneeling, bending, reaching, twisting, and crouching during shift. Ability to stand for long periods of time during shift. Continuous and/or frequent coordination and manipulation of objects during shift. PAY & BENEFITS
Pay range: $17.00 per hour. Eligible associates may earn services pay pursuant to Ulta Beauty’s Services Compensation Plan. Full‑time associates are eligible for paid time off, health, dental, vision, life, and disability benefits. Part‑time associates are eligible for dental, vision, life, and disability benefits.
